A Glimpse into Bangalore Airport Duty Free

The Bangalore Airport duty free experience is curated by Avolta (formerly Dufry) in a 50:50 joint venture with Bangalore International Airport Limited (BIAL). With two expansive stores located in the Arrivals and Departures sections of Terminal 2, these shops offer over 10,000 products, ranging from high-end cosmetics and perfumes to premium liquors, confectionery, and luxury accessories. The Departures store, spanning 1,740 square metres, is a walkthrough marvel inspired by the Lalbagh Botanical Gardens, featuring a glass pavilion that immerses shoppers in a sensory journey. Meanwhile, the Arrivals store caters to those landing in Bengaluru, ensuring you can grab last-minute gifts or treats before heading home.

What sets Bangalore Airport duty free apart is its focus on both global and local brands. You’ll find prestigious names like Hennessy, Givenchy, Lindt, and Baratti & Milano alongside an “Indian Market Place” showcasing local products. The Whisky House, complete with an interactive Whisky Finder at the Discovery Bar, is a highlight for spirit enthusiasts, offering expert guidance to find your perfect dram. Whether you’re after a bottle of single malt or a luxurious skincare set, the Bangalore Airport shops deliver variety and quality in spades.

Why Shop Duty Free at Bengaluru Airport?

Duty free shopping is synonymous with savings, but it’s not just about lower prices. The Bangalore Airport duty free stores offer exclusive deals, discounts, and gift sets you won’t find elsewhere. For international travellers, the absence of government-levied taxes makes high-end products like electronics, perfumes, and alcohol more affordable—though it’s worth comparing prices, as some items may be cheaper online or at other airports. The convenience of tax-free shopping, combined with the ability to pre-order, makes the Bangalore Airport shops a must-visit for savvy travellers.

Beyond savings, the experience itself is a draw. The stores are open 24 hours, aligning with the airport’s round-the-clock operations, so you can shop at your leisure, no matter your flight time. The curated selection caters to diverse tastes, from luxury fashion to traditional Indian handicrafts, ensuring there’s something for everyone. However, duty free shopping is exclusive to international travellers, so domestic passengers will need to explore other Bangalore Airport shops for their retail fix.

The Pre-Order Process: How to Shop Smart?

One of the standout features of Bangalore Airport duty free is the ability to pre-order products online, allowing you to reserve items up to 30 days before your flight and as little as 24 hours prior. This “Reserve and Collect” service, accessible via the official website (bengaluru.shopdutyfree.com), streamlines your shopping experience, letting you browse, reserve, and pick up your purchases at the airport without the hassle of carrying heavy items through your journey. Here’s a step-by-step guide to pre-ordering at Bangalore Airport duty free:

  1. Create an Account: Start by registering with Red by DUFRY on the official Bengaluru duty free website. This ensures a personalised shopping experience and allows you to track your orders.

  2. Browse the Catalogue: Explore the extensive online catalogue, which includes everything from cosmetics and fragrances to liquors and chocolates. You can filter by category or brand to find your favourites, whether it’s a bottle of Glenfiddich or a luxurious Givenchy perfume.

  3. Add to Cart: Once you’ve selected your products, add them to your cart to reserve them instantly. The website often highlights exclusive offers, such as 10-12% discounts or special gift sets, making pre-ordering even more enticing.

  4. Confirm Your Order: Select your flight’s date, time, and the store (Arrivals or Departures) where you’ll collect your purchases. After confirmation, you’ll receive an email with a reservation request number or QR code, which you’ll need at the pick-up counter.

  5. Pay and Collect: Payment is made at the airport when you collect your order. Indian Customs regulations allow payments of up to ₹25,000 in cash or via card in INR, with other currencies accepted (check with store staff for exchange rates). Present your QR code or reservation number at the pre-order collection counter in Terminal 2 to claim your items.

This process is designed for convenience, ensuring you can secure your desired products without worrying about stock availability. However, note that orders cannot be modified once placed—you’ll need to cancel and re-order if changes are required.

Customs Allowances and Restrictions

Before indulging in Bangalore Airport duty free shopping, it’s crucial to understand Indian Customs allowances to avoid surprises. International passengers arriving in India can purchase duty-free goods up to a total value of ₹50,000, including 100 cigarettes, 25 cigars, or 125g of tobacco, and 2 litres of alcoholic liquor or wine. For travellers from Nepal, Bhutan, or Myanmar, the limit is ₹15,000 for non-liquor/tobacco items.

When departing Bengaluru, check the customs allowances of your destination country, as restrictions on alcohol, tobacco, and other items vary. Age restrictions also apply, particularly for liquor and tobacco purchases. Additionally, be mindful of baggage limits and airline regulations, especially if transiting through other countries. For example, liquids over 100ml must be packed in checked baggage to comply with security rules.

Tips for a Savvy Duty Free Experience

To make the most of your Bangalore Airport duty free shopping, keep these tips in mind:

  • Do Your Research: Before arriving, browse the online catalogue to identify must-have items and compare prices with online retailers. Electronics, for instance, may not always be cheaper at duty free shops.

  • Avoid Impulse Buys: The allure of tax-free deals can tempt you into overspending. Plan your purchases in advance to stick to your budget.

  • Leverage Pre-Ordering: Pre-ordering not only guarantees availability but also unlocks exclusive discounts and promotions, saving you both time and money.

  • Check Store Policies: Some travellers have reported pushy sales tactics at Bangalore Airport duty free shops, so stand firm on your preferences and double-check product details (e.g., ensure you’re getting plain chai if masala isn’t your thing).

  • Explore Other Bangalore Airport Shops: If you’re a domestic traveller or seeking non-duty free items, Terminal 2’s retail offerings include Fabindia for Indian handicrafts, Gute Reise for travel accessories, and La Cave for premium wines and spirits.

Beyond Duty Free: Shopping at Terminal 2

While Bangalore Airport duty free is a highlight, Terminal 2’s other Bangalore Airport shops offer a rich retail experience. From Swarovski’s sparkling jewellery to Forest Essentials’ luxurious skincare and SMOOR’s delectable chocolates, there’s no shortage of options. The Quad by BLR, located near Arrivals, is a vibrant hub for stylish shopping, live performances, and dining, perfect for travellers with time to spare. Most shops operate 24/7, ensuring you can indulge at any hour.

For those seeking local flair, Rare Planet Luxe and Fabindia showcase traditional Indian crafts, from hand-woven fabrics to silver jewellery. These stores are ideal for picking up souvenirs that reflect Bengaluru’s cultural heritage. If relaxation is on your mind, Terminal 2 also offers spas, lounges, and dining options to unwind before or after your shopping spree.

FAQs

  1. Can domestic travellers shop at Bangalore Airport duty free?
    No, duty free shopping is exclusive to international travellers. Domestic passengers can explore other Bangalore Airport shops like Fabindia or La Cave.

  2. How far in advance can I pre-order duty free products?
    You can pre-order products from 30 days to 24 hours before your flight’s scheduled departure or arrival.

  3. What payment methods are accepted at Bangalore Airport duty free?
    Payments up to ₹25,000 can be made in cash or via card in INR. Major credit cards like Visa, Master, and RuPay are accepted, along with various currencies (check exchange rates with staff).

  4. Can I modify my pre-order after placing it?
    No, modifications aren’t allowed. You must cancel the existing order and place a new one through your Red by DUFRY account.

  5. What are the customs limits for duty free purchases in India?
    International passengers can buy up to ₹50,000 worth of goods, including 2 litres of liquor or wine and 100 cigarettes, 25 cigars, or 125g of tobacco. Limits for travellers from Nepal, Bhutan, or Myanmar are ₹15,000 for non-liquor/tobacco items.

  6. Are electronics a good deal at Bangalore Airport duty free?
    Not always. Compare prices with online retailers, as electronics may be cheaper elsewhere.

  7. Where are the duty free shops located in Terminal 2?
    Duty free stores are located in both the Arrivals and Departures sections of Terminal 2, with the pre-order collection counter at Level 0, Arrivals.
